본 고안은 도로의 측면에 설치되는 차도 경계블럭에 관한 것으로서, 특히 기초 콘크리트층과 결합이 용이한 형태로 성형되고 일측면에 야광 표식이 되어 야간 운전에 식별력을 제공하도록 하는 도로의 차도 경계블록 설치구조에 관한 것이다.The present invention relates to a roadway boundary block installed at the side of a road, and in particular, the roadway boundary block of the road is formed to be easily combined with the foundation concrete layer and becomes a luminous mark on one side to provide identification power at night. It's about structure.

일반적으로 도로에는 보도와 차도를 구분할 수 있도록 경계블럭이 설치되는 한편, 상기 차도 측에 설치되는 경계블럭은 차도 경계블럭이라 불리우고, 상기 보도 측에 설치되는 경계블럭은 보도 경계블럭이라 불리운다.In general, a boundary block is installed on a road to distinguish a sidewalk from a roadway, while a boundary block installed at the side of the roadway is called a roadway boundary block, and a boundary block installed at the sidewalk side is called a sidewalk boundary block.

상기 경계블럭은 대부분 콘크리트 또는 대리석 등을 이용하여 제작되는 경우가 대부분으로 고중량이라 할 수 있고, 상기 경계블럭은 콘크리트를 타설하는 경우 형성되는 콘크리트 측구 상부에 고정되는 타입으로 설치된다.Most of the boundary block is made of concrete or marble, etc., most of which can be referred to as a heavy weight, the boundary block is installed in a type fixed to the upper side of the concrete formed when the concrete is poured.

도 1은 종래의 차도 경계블럭의 사시도이고, 도 2는 종래의 차도 경계블럭의 사용 상태를 나타내는 도면이다.1 is a perspective view of a conventional roadway boundary block, and FIG. 2 is a view showing a state of use of a conventional roadway boundary block.

차도(40)에는 측면에 콘크리트 측구(20)가 형성되고, 상기 콘크리트 측구(20)에는 상부에 차도 경계블럭(30)이 설치되며, 상기 차도 경계블럭(30)의 상부 측면에 보도 측으로 보도 블럭(10)이 설치된다.The roadway 40 has a concrete side opening 20 formed at a side thereof, and the concrete side opening 20 has a roadway boundary block 30 installed at an upper side thereof, and a sidewalk block at an upper side of the roadway boundary block 30. 10 is installed.

상술한 구조를 가지는 일반적인 차도 경계블럭(30)은 하부 바닥면이 수평면으로 형성되는 바, 콘크리트가 타설되어 콘크리트 측구(20)의 상부에 안착되는 경우, 정확한 위치가 측정된 상태에서 설치되지 않는 경우 일측이 기울어져 높이가 차이를 가지도록 형성되는 문제점이 있다.The general roadway boundary block 30 having the above-described structure is formed in a horizontal plane with a lower bottom surface, when concrete is placed on the upper part of the concrete side opening 20, when the correct position is not installed in a measured state. There is a problem that one side is inclined so that the height has a difference.

이러한 경우 대부분 재시공을 실시하게 되고, 특히 연약 지반 상에 차도 경계블럭(30)이 안착되는 경우에는 콘크리트 측구(20)가 지반 침하에 따른 차도 경계블럭(30)의 높이차가 크게 나게 되는 문제점이 있다.In this case, most of the reconstruction is performed, and in particular, when the roadway boundary block 30 is seated on the soft ground, there is a problem in that the height difference of the roadway boundary block 30 due to the settlement of the concrete is increased. .

또한, 상기 차도 경계블럭(30)에는 야간 운전시 식별 표식이 되어 있지 않아 손쉽게 식별되지 않고, 그로 인해 차량과 차도 경계블럭의 충돌에 따라 많은 파손이 빈번하게 일어나 유지 관리의 비용이 많이 소요되는 문제점이 있다.In addition, the roadway boundary block 30 is not easily identified because it is not an identification mark during driving at night, and thus a lot of breakage occurs frequently due to the collision of the roadway boundary block with the vehicle, resulting in a high cost of maintenance. There is this.

본 고안은 상술한 문제점을 감안하여, 본 고안은, 연약 지반 상에 설치되는 경우에도 지반 침하에 따른 부등 침하를 최대한 방지할 수 있고, 콘크리트 측구와 결합력이 강화되는 차도 경계블럭이 제공되며, 일측면 차도 측으로 야광 표식이 형성되어 야간 운전에도 운전자가 손쉽게 식별할 수 있도록 형성되는 도로의 차도 경계블록 설치구조를 제공한다.The present invention, in view of the above-described problems, the present invention, even when installed on the soft ground can prevent the uneven settlement according to the ground settlement to the maximum, and is provided with a roadway boundary block that is reinforced with the concrete side opening, A luminous sign is formed on the side of the side road to provide a roadway boundary block installation structure of the road, which is formed to be easily identified by the driver even at night driving.

본 고안은 상술한 목적 달성을 위해, 본 고안은, 차도의 측면에 콘크리트 측구가 형성되고, 콘크리트 측구의 상부에 차도 경계블럭이 안착되며, 차도 경계블럭의 측면에 보도 블럭이 설치되는 차도 경계블럭의 설치구조에 있어서, 상기 차도 경계블럭은, 하부면 중앙에 사각홈이 형성되고, 그 사각홈이 형성된 양측에 각각 측면홈이 형성되며, 그 사각홈과 측면홈이 형성된 양측 길이방향에 요철부가 높낮이가 차이를 가지도록 형성되며, 상기 차도 경계블럭은, 일측면에 홈부가 형성되고, 그 홈부에 야광 표식이 형성된 것을 특징으로 하는 도로의 차도 경계블럭 설치구조를 제공한다.The present invention to achieve the above object, the present invention, the concrete side opening is formed on the side of the driveway, the roadway boundary block is seated on the upper side of the concrete sideway, the roadway boundary block is installed on the side of the roadway boundary block In the installation structure of the, the roadway boundary block, a square groove is formed in the center of the lower surface, side grooves are formed on each side of the square groove is formed, respectively, the uneven portion in the longitudinal direction of both sides of the square groove and side grooves Height is formed to have a difference, the roadway boundary block provides a roadway boundary block installation structure of the road, characterized in that the groove portion is formed on one side, the luminous mark is formed in the groove portion.

이하, 첨부 도면을 참조하여 본 고안의 구성을 설명한다.Hereinafter, with reference to the accompanying drawings will be described the configuration of the present invention.

도 2는 종래의 차도 경계블럭의 사용 상태를 나타내는 도면이고, 도 3은 본 고안의 차도 경계블럭의 사시도이며, 도 4는 본 고안의 차도 경계블럭의 평면 상태를 나타내는 도면이고, 도 5는 본 고안의 차도 경계블럭의 사용 상태를 나타내는 도면이며, 도 6은 본 고안의 다른 차도 경계블럭의 사시도이고, 도 7은 본 고안의 다른 차도 경계블럭의 사용 상태도이다.2 is a view showing a state of use of a conventional roadway boundary block, FIG. 3 is a perspective view of a roadway boundary block of the present invention, FIG. 4 is a view showing a plane state of the roadway boundary block of the present invention, and FIG. FIG. 6 is a view showing a state of use of the roadway boundary block of the present invention, FIG. 6 is a perspective view of another roadway boundary block of the present invention, and FIG. 7 is a state diagram of the use of another roadway boundary block of the present invention.

차도(100)에는 측면에 콘크리트 측구(200)가 형성되고, 상기 콘크리트 측구(200)에는 상부에 차도 경계블럭(300)이 안착되며, 상기 차도 경계블럭(300)에는 측면에 보도 블럭(400)가 높이가 동일하도록 설치된다.The sideway 100 is formed with a concrete side opening 200 on the side, and the concrete side opening 200 is mounted with a driveway boundary block 300 on the upper side, and the sidewalk block 400 on the sideway boundary block 300. Is installed so that the height is the same.

상기 차도 경계블럭(300)은, 하부면 중앙에 사각홈(310)이 형성되고, 그 사각홈(310)이 형성된 양측에 각각 측면홈(320)이 형성되며, 그 사각홈(310)과 측면홈(320)이 형성된 양측 길이방향에 요철부(330)가 높낮이가 차이를 가지도록 형성된다.The roadway boundary block 300 has a square groove 310 formed at the center of the lower surface thereof, and side grooves 320 are formed at both sides of the square groove 310 formed thereon, and the square groove 310 and the side surface thereof are formed. The uneven portion 330 is formed to have a difference in height in both longitudinal directions in which the groove 320 is formed.

또한, 상기 차도 경계블럭(300)은, 일측면에 홈부(340)가 화살표 형태로 형성되고, 그 홈부(340)에 야광 표식(350)이 형성된다.In addition, the driveway boundary block 300, the groove portion 340 is formed on the one side in the form of an arrow, the luminous sign 350 is formed in the groove portion 340.

상기 차도 경계블럭(300)에는 야광 표식(350)이 형성되는 경우, 두껍게 처리되어 외부에서 손쉽게 육안으로 확인할 수 잇도록 형성된다.When the luminous mark 350 is formed on the roadway boundary block 300, the luminous marking 350 is formed to be thick and easily visible to the naked eye.

상술한 차도 경계블럭(300)의 다른 실시예를 설명하면, 차도 경계블럭(300)에는 측면에 일자형 반원홈(340)이 형성되고, 그 반원홈(340)에 야광 표식(350)이 형성되는 한편, 상기 차도 경계블럭(300)에는 콘크리트 측구(200) 상에 입설시 침하 방지를 위해 대략적으로 차도 경계블럭(300)의 하부면과 유사하도록 배근된 철근 부재(500)가 설치되어 지반 침하에 따른 차도 경계블럭(300)의 침하를 예방하게 된다.Referring to another embodiment of the above-described driveway boundary block 300, a straight semicircular groove 340 is formed on the side surface of the driveway boundary block 300, and a luminous mark 350 is formed in the semicircular groove 340. On the other hand, the roadway boundary block 300 is installed on the concrete side opening 200, the reinforcement member 500 is installed to be roughly similar to the lower surface of the roadway boundary block 300 in order to prevent settlement, Accordingly, the settlement of the roadway boundary block 300 is prevented.

상술한 본 고안의 구성에 따른 효과를 하기에 설명한다.The effects of the above-described configuration of the present invention are described below.

본 고안의 차도 경계블럭은, 연약 지반 상에 철근 부재가 설치되어 지반 침하에 따른 부등 침하를 최대한 방지할 수 있고, 차도 경계블럭의 하부면에 사각홈, 측면홈 및 요철부가 형성되어 콘크리트 측구와 결합력이 강화되며, 일측면 차도 측으로 홈부에 야광 표식이 형성되어 야간 운전에도 운전자가 손쉽게 식별할 수 있어 발생될 수 있는 사고를 미연에 방지할 수 있는 효과를 갖는다.The roadway boundary block of the present invention has a reinforcing member installed on the soft ground to prevent unequal settlement due to ground subsidence. Cohesion is strengthened, and a luminous mark is formed in the groove toward one side of the roadway, so that the driver can easily identify even at night driving, thereby preventing accidents that may occur.
